Variables(變數) | Python

變量是任何程式語言的基礎, Python 也不例外。它們充當存儲和管理數據的容器,使開發人員能夠在程序中操縱信息。

理解Python變量:

在Python中,變量是分配給值或對象的符號名稱。
與其他一些語言不同,Python是動態類型的,這意味著你不需要明確聲明變量類型。
在這個例子中,變量name、age和height被賦值,它們的類型被自動推斷。

# 變量分配
name = "John"
age = 25
height = 1.75

# 打印變量
print(f"名字: {name}, 年齡: {age}, 身高: {height}")

動態類型和靈活性:

Python的動態類型允許在變量使用方面具有靈活性。
你可以重新分配一個變量為不同的類型,而不需要明確指定它的類型。
在這裡,變量variable最初被賦予一個整數值,後來被重新賦予一個字串值。

variable = 42
print(variable)

variable = "你好,Python!"
print(variable)

Python變量相較其他程式語言的優勢:

  1. 可讀性: 描述性的變量名稱提高了代碼的可讀性。
  2. 靈活性: 動態類型提供了變量使用的靈活性。
  3. 易用性: 不需要明確聲明變量類型。